How much do head valet j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 27, 2026, the average hourly pay for head valet in the United States is $15.57,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.46 and $17.79 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Head Valets?

A Head Valet is a professional responsible for overseeing the valet parking operations at a hotel, restaurant, event venue, or similar establishment. They manage a team of valets, coordinate the efficient parking and retrieval of vehicles, and ensure excellent customer service standards are maintained. The Head Valet also handles scheduling, training, and may address guest concerns or issues related to parking. This role requires strong leadership, organizational skills, and the ability to work effectively in fast-paced environments.

What are some common challenges a Head Valet faces when managing a valet team, and how can they be addressed?

A Head Valet often encounters challenges such as coordinating a busy team during peak hours, ensuring consistent customer service, and handling unexpected situations like vehicle damage or customer disputes. Addressing these issues typically involves strong communication, efficient scheduling, and thorough training for staff on procedures and customer relations. Being proactive in problem-solving and maintaining clear protocols helps the Head Valet foster a positive team environment and deliver a smooth guest experience.

How do valets get paid?

Valets typically earn an hourly wage, which may be supplemented by tips from customers. Some valet positions also offer performance-based bonuses or commissions, especially in high-end or busy establishments.

Job description

The Assistant Host Valet is responsible for the overall guest's satisfaction by creating a delightful arrival and departure experience, which includes escorting guests to their destination, handling delivery, storing of guest's luggage, communication of information and requests.
The Assistant Host Valet maintains all the Dining environment and equipment clean and tidy, assists guests when they have questions, anticipates guests' needs and addresses them accordingly.
Assistant Host Valet contributes to the household in providing running food and beverages, bussing, errands, valet, door, porter and Mansion pool attendant services.
Major responsibilities
  • Introduce self and respond to requests in a friendly and courteous manner.
  • Be attentive to the needs of all guests in the function room and provide them with dependable, punctual and enthusiastic service.
  • Arrive on schedule following proper payroll and uniform procedures.
  • Retrieves completed food and beverage orders from kitchen or bar; confirms accuracy of order and delivers to guests with appropriate condiments.
  • When serving beverages, it abides by all state, federal and corporate liquor regulations pertaining to serving alcoholic beverages to minors and intoxicated guests.
  • Responsible for cleaning bar, setting up and breaking down the bar and service stations.
  • Replenishes beverages as necessary and checks with guests for overall satisfaction.
  • Make sure that all silver and glasses are wiped and spotless.
  • Ensure to have a clean, neat and organized work area
  • Assists Host Valet Set-up and breakdown a bar or beverage station in a timely manner.
  • Minimize breakage.
  • Assists Host Valet for Set-up, service and breakdown any wine, beverage or coffee station.
  • Respond properly in any hotel emergency or safety situation. Also provide instructions and guidance and employee safety in fire or other emergency situations.
